Policy, Financial and Administrative Decisions


·    In the future, technology which integrates clinical, administrative and financial data may be initiated to develop healthcare policies and a selection of healthcare cases can be used from the database to test the policy.  (U.S. Patent No. 828,055, 2012).

·    These systems can support decision makers by guiding the allocation of resources in a patient-specific manner and applied in conjunction with user models to guide alerting (U.S. Patent No. 828,055, 2012).
